As Regulatory Counsel, you will advise business and legal teams on existing and emerging laws and support regulatory engagement across a wide range of subject matters, including online safety, youth protection, and AI.

Reporting to the Head of Regulatory & International Legal, Americas, this role will have a global remit, requiring the ideal candidate to be proactive, a quick learner, and comfortable with complex and evolving legal requirements across multiple regions. This is an opportunity to join a growing legal team, learn about exciting new technologies and business models, and work on novel legal issues.

You will:

  • Evaluate and advise on existing, pending, and developing regulations across a variety of subject matters;
  • Advise and support on multi-stakeholder regulatory compliance strategies;
  • Identify and educate colleagues on new legislative and regulatory trends affecting Roblox;
  • Respond to requests for advice from cross-functional teams as needed; and
  • Support regulatory engagement activities.

You have:

  • 3+ years of relevant legal experience;
  • License to practice law in a US jurisdiction;
  • Experience working on tech policy, social media, intermediary liability, trust & safety, AI, content or gaming matters;
  • Experience tracking and analyzing regulatory proposals;
  • Experience navigating regulatory frameworks outside the US.
  • Strong critical judgment and analytical skills with the ability to propose solutions and translate your legal analysis into practical advice, taking into account the needs and objectives of the business;
  • Excellent organizational and prioritization skills;
  • The ability to handle a diverse and complex workload; and
  • The ability to work collaboratively within a small, tightly-knit team.
